What is Sqlparser.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by more than one program at the same time. They allow software programs to share code and resources without each program having to include all the code within itself. The sqlparser.dll file specifically is a dynamic link library file that contains code related to parsing SQL (Structured Query Language) queries.

It is responsible for interpreting and executing SQL commands within programs that utilize it. In the context of ProjectWise Explorer V8i SELECTseries 2, the sqlparser.dll file plays a crucial role. 'ProjectWise Explorer' is a software used for managing and accessing engineering and construction data.

When the 'ProjectWise Explorer' software needs to process and execute SQL queries, it relies on the sqlparser.dll file to do so. Therefore, the sqlparser.dll file is essential for the proper functioning of ProjectWise Explorer V8i SELECTseries 2, as it enables the software to interact with and manipulate the data it manages using SQL commands.

Although essential for system performance, dynamic Link Library (DLL) files can occasionally cause specific errors. The following enumerates some of the most common DLL errors users encounter while operating their systems:

  • Sqlparser.dll not found: This error message suggests that the DLL file required for a certain operation or program is not present in your system. It may have been unintentionally removed during a software update or system cleanup.
  • The file sqlparser.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
  • This application failed to start because sqlparser.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
  • Sqlparser.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message implies that there could be an error within the DLL file, or the DLL is not compatible with the Windows version you're running. This could occur if there's a mismatch between the DLL file and the Windows version or system architecture.
  • Sqlparser.dll Access Violation: This indicates a process tried to access or modify a memory location related to sqlparser.dll that it isn't allowed to. This is often a sign of problems with the software using the DLL, such as bugs or corruption.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Sqlparser.dll Error

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Sqlparser.dll Error Thumbnail
Difficulty
Expert
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
3
Description

In this guide, we will fix sqlparser.dll errors by scanning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run SFC Scan

Step 2: Run SFC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type sfc /scannow and press Enter.

  2.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ors Thumbnail
  1. Review the scan results once completed.

  2. Follow the on-screen instructions to repair any errors found.
